Output 264af1d2be021554a9e1a758c3537257e0e3eba971263aa2e9895c5116a1ae60:13

value
252958339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75af9c6ea149e5f993fe66ab50371bdc07ff3139 OP_EQUAL
address
MJdRfYZN1RXkCE8FSWJFrBWQLqgr7guA8S
transaction
264af1d2be021554a9e1a758c3537257e0e3eba971263aa2e9895c5116a1ae60
spent
true